Mark Thompson
Mark Thompson is co-author of the international bestseller, Success Built to Last. As an executive coach and visiting scholar at Stanford University, Mark has lead senior teams and organizations through Vision-Values-Strategy initiatives. Much of his coaching, strategic counseling and research springs from his experience as an insider in boardrooms and management committees, along with his passion for unlocking the unique skills of hundreds of remarkable people around the world.
Mark Thompson is cofounder & CEO of Richard Branson's Business Innovation & Entrepreneurship Hub for Virgin Unite. He has been a member of the Board of Directors of Best Buy, Korn Ferry, Interwoven (HP) and other global firms. He is Charles Schwab's former Chief Communications Officer, Chief Customer Experience Officer, Chief IR Officer, and Exec Producer of Schwab.com. During his tenure, the company's customer assets grew ten-fold to more than $800 billion dollars in over five million client accounts and continue to grow during the greatest economic storms in history. Thompson created the Schwab Leadership Series and worked face-to-face with many of the world's best global leaders and entrepreneurs - from Richard Branson and Steve Jobs to Warren Buffett, AG Lafley, Herb Kelleher, Michael Dell, Bill Gates, Ford CEO Alan Mulally and Zappos founder Tony Hsieh.
Today, he is an expert advisor on Level V Leadership and Built to Last - transforming how leaders inspire managers to boost sales, innovation and lead change in a volatile world. Thompson did research for Jim Collins and Jerry Porras on Built to Last and Good to Great; during his presentations, he shows how to the principles discussed in Good to Great. Along with Jerry Porras and Stewart Emery, he co-authored the bestseller Success Built to Last . By focusing on Collins' five levels of leadership, Thompson coaches leaders to get things done fast!
In 2010, the American Management Association published Thompson's bestselling book- Now, Build a Great Business . He also edited two books for Harvard Business Press - Weathering the Storm and Crisis As Opportunity .

Business Keynote: Success Built to Last - The Five Strategic Drivers of Growth
Only 1 in 10 companies will grow this year. Do you know what makes them Built to Last? Based on his bestselling book, Success Built to Last and global research at Stanford, business exec Mark Thompson provides a down to earth look at the economy and the five strategic drivers that make the best companies grow even in this market.
Mark focuses his content-rich and inspiring presentations on these strategic drivers of growth:
- The Secret Life of Your Customer - How to increase loyalty and profitability
- The Tripping Point - How to 'harvest' failures to accelerate your innovation
- The Silent Scream - How to listen and respond to clients
- Thought Styles & Action Styles - Key mindsets that drive productivity
- Naked Conversations - How great teams turn passion into action
Mark explodes the myths and unravels the essential elements of long-term success, using video clips of his personal interviews with world business leaders to underscore each point.
